Transaction Code: UDM_GOS_ATTCH_DISP
Description: Display GOS Attachment List
Release: S/4HANA and ECC 6
Program: UDM_GOS_ATTCH_LIST_DISPLAY
Screen: 1000

Overview: UDM_GOS_ATTCH_DISP is a SAP transaction code used to display a list of attachments associated with a GOS (Generic Object Services) object. This transaction code is used to view the attachments associated with a GOS object, such as documents, images, and other files. Functionality: The UDM_GOS_ATTCH_DISP transaction code allows users to view the list of attachments associated with a GOS object. This includes documents, images, and other files that have been attached to the GOS object. The list of attachments can be sorted by name, size, and type. Step-by-step How to Use: 1. Enter the UDM_GOS_ATTCH_DISP transaction code in the SAP command field. 2. Enter the GOS object ID in the Object ID field. 3. Click on the Execute button to display the list of attachments associated with the GOS object. 4. The list of attachments can be sorted by name, size, and type by clicking on the appropriate column header. 5. To view an attachment, double-click on it in the list. 6. To delete an attachment, select it in the list and click on the Delete button. 7. To add an attachment, click on the Add button and select the file from your computer that you want to attach to the GOS object. 8. When you are finished viewing or adding attachments, click on the Back button to return to the main screen.
